Wales's Autumn Internationals

The autumn internationals came to a fittingly suspense filled finale. Wales vs Australia was a game with many scores to settle. The Australians were looking to get their own back on 10 Welshmen who beat them so convincingly in the final test for the British and Irish Lions only 5 months ago. Wales on the other hand were looking to avenge 8 closely fought defeats against their southern enemies.
